proper subgroup (Definition)

A proper subgroup of a group $G$ is a subgroup $H$ of $G$ such that $H\ne G$

The only subgroup of $G$ that is not a proper subgroup is $G$ itself, which may therefore occasionally be called an improper subgroup.
